ICC Battling Back To School Parking Problems
By: Alexandra Sutter
Updated: August 21, 2012
PEORIA -- Illinois Central College is seeing a dip in enrollment this year, but finding a place to park is still a back to school concern.
Bruce Budde, Executive Vice President of Administration and Finance, said ICC is trying to make the situation easier.
It's opening area lots for overflow parking and using a shuttle to drop students off at the main building.
He said the start of school is typically busy like this. "The start of school brings additional flow of students, we encourage the students to provide a little more time, extra time, to come here so that tends to come a little earlier and you have a little heavier traffic than usual."
Budde expects the traffic to die down after this week.
He said ICC is offering more classes at its north campus now, lowering the amount of students at its main campus.
